About this role
MRO Service and Program Lead Taichung Purpose of the Position: • Closely work with overseas plants' facility and production operation team on developing & aligning the sourcing strategic plan to ensure overall MRO service souring strategy and program in line with CDT business priorities to drive AMC cost reduction, improve MRO service efficiency & performance, mitigate the risk to plant operation due to bad service performance. Day to Day Responsibilities: • Strategically source facility operation related service with pre-defined SOW using output as measurement, managed by ADM department (cleaning service, landscaping service, pest control service, shuttle bus service, canteen service or total outsourced facility management service etc.) • Strategically source Critical Facility maintenance & repair service (DTAP system, HVAC system, Fire system, HV Power supply, Elevator, CDA etc.) • Strategically source process equipment maintenance & repair service • Strategically source the 3rd party equipment and system calibration and inspection service • Strategically source the mobile equipment maintenance or leasing service • Develop and manage MRO service program with plant users and suppliers. • Co-work with Capital / BSM and GSM team for synergy projects. Education & Experience • Bachelor's Degree • Experience in supply management, operations, procurement or manufacturing, planning, engineering • Experience working in a matrix environment or on a cross functional team. • Previous project management experience.
